It breaks our hearts to announce the sudden passing of Danny Lee Romans of Clinton, MO
on December 2, 2025 at Boone Health in Columbia, MO. Dan was born June 14, 1968 to
Mary (Harper) Romans and Jesse Romans in Independence, KS. He lived in Longton, KS as
a small child before moving to Osceola, MO in 6th grade. He graduated from Osceola High
School in 1986. He loved reminiscing about all the adventures he had growing up on
Truman Lake with his brother and all their friends. Dan remained in the Osceola/Roscoe
area while raising his children Bryce and Taylor. His passion for fishing led to his career
around boats. He worked for many years for Tracker and Truman Lake Fiberglass. He later
moved to Warsaw, MO where he worked for Pro’s Choice Marine doing fiberglass repair.
Dan was a superb craftsman and took great pride in his work. People would come from all
over the country to have him repair their boats. On April 22, 2017, he married his wife Amy
and became dad to her daughter Kyleigh. Dan was so proud of all of his kids and their
accomplishments. Family was the absolute most important thing to him. He looked
forward to every June when all of his kids, mom, and brother would come and spend his
birthday and Father’s Day with him. Hosting Thanksgiving and Christmas for both families
were always one of his favorite things. Dan loved to play Pitch or Razzle-dazzle at any
family gathering and taught both of his kids how to play when they were very young.
Through his life he enjoyed fishing, hunting, collecting arrowheads, horses, and looking for
mushrooms when in season. All that knew Dan know he would give anyone the shirt off his
back to help them. Even in death he continued this by donating to the Missouri Transplant
Network where his donation has already helped several people regain sight. One of his
favorite things to do was go around the neighborhood giving fish to the neighbors, and also
taking to other friends and family.
